Jensine Andersen honoured as a Burnaby pioneer

https://search.heritageburnaby.ca/link/museumdescription13178
Repository
Burnaby Village Museum
Date
[16 May 1971]
Collection/Fonds
Donald Copan collection
Description Level
Item
Physical Description
1 photograph : b&w ; 8.9 x 12.7 cm
Scope and Content
Photograph of Jensine Andersen (seated in an armchair) with her daughter, Hazel Kellett and two Job's Daughters. Jensine Andersen is being honoured as a Burnaby Pioneer during the Burnaby's British Columbia Centennial celebrations.

Jensine Andersen receiving pioneer medallion

https://search.heritageburnaby.ca/link/museumdescription13180
Repository
Burnaby Village Museum
Date
[16 May 1971]
Collection/Fonds
Donald Copan collection
Description Level
Item
Physical Description
1 photograph : b&w ; 8.9 x 12.7 cm
Scope and Content
Photograph of Jensine Andersen receiving a pioneer medallion from acting-mayor Hugh Ladner. Jensine's daughter, Hazel Kellett is seated next to her.
